It would make sense if it was one of the top bolts on the triangle exhaust flanges.

I broke 3 of the 4 studs off in this area when removing the exhaust, so I ground and drilled the stubs out and I replaced all four of the studs with nuts and bolts, plus I used new bolts for the top fasteners, when I put it back together.

If this was one of the top bolts, it would make sense why I have it left over and can't find any open holes anywhere.
